Range (petrol)

Something I find funny here is that cars have hardly any range.

Our Mazda MPV, for example, takes about $50 to fill up. And it'll do about 300 miles before it needs filled again. I don't know about you, but that seems crap to me.

I mean, it's totally logical: cars here are just less efficient than at home, but in general they have the same size petrol tanks.

My car at home - a petrol Stilo - did something like over 500 miles between fills. Our Alhambra the same, maybe over 600 sometimes.

Really efficient cars - like the Prius - get tiny fuel tanks.
